What happened to our love?
When did our troubles start? When did “what God joined together” Become so torn apart? We vowed to love forever. Two hearts becoming one. One thing lead to another And, now the harm is done. Two heads can’t rule a marriage. No place for jealousy. It should be like a partnership, Instead of "about me”. The “give and take” forgotten, Seemed more like give and give Until “take” became unbearable With no room left to “forgive”. Today it is so easy To end marriage with divorce. So what if first you don’t succeed, You should not feel remorse. We signed a lifelong contract To love, honor and obey, In front of God and witnesses. But, now we’ve gone astray. Is there any way to fix this? Is there anything left to do? I still have feelings deep inside. Is it the same with you? Maybe we should reconsider. Turn back to God and start A marriage built on values No man can tear apart. 32 lines
